Handover: Dispatch Heuristic (Routewell)

To plugin authors taking this over from me — the driver-assignment heuristic in Routewell scores candidates by proximity, shift remaining, and a fairness penalty. Plugins may override the scorer but must respect the fairness term, or dispatch in the Calder district degrades within hours. Tuning lives in one place only; your plugin reads it at boot. The values currently in effect follow.

config for kahag-tafop:
WENWYN_PIN=7412
WENWYN_TENANT=fenion
WENWYN_METRICS_HOST=metrics.wenwyn.zemvarnet.local
WENWYN_SEAL=seal_cafee3b9
WENWYN_STANDBY_TEAM=praox

Quick pagination primer for anyone touching the public Reedly API: we use cursor-based pagination everywhere now, so please stop suggesting offset params in reviews. Each response carries a next_cursor; clients just feed it back until it's null. Page size caps at 100 — yes, customers ask for more, and no, we won't. To poke at the cursor internals yourself, hit the internal Cursorforge inspector on staging. It authenticates with the service key below.

app token of fajep-bahof = zpat2_v6

Team,

For the finance team's review: Norfield Analytics has proposed a 60/40 joint venture to commercialise our Tarnbrook forecasting engine in overseas markets. They would fund market entry; we contribute the platform and two engineering leads. Initial modelling shows breakeven in year two. Legal has flagged IP-ownership terms as the main open issue. Please prepare a capital-exposure assessment before Thursday's executive session. There is one strategic consideration we are keeping to this distribution only.

board note of fajop-tagaf: Headcount on the Gilion team goes from 66 to 130 by the end of April. Gross margin on Gilion came in at 20 percent against a plan of 42 percent.